Nuh (نوح)
Chapter 71 · Noah · Juz 29
ثُمَّ يُعِيدُكُمْ فِيهَا وَيُخْرِجُكُمْ إِخْرَاجًۭا
Summa yu'eedukum feehaa wa ukhrijukum ikhraajaa
Then He will return you into it and extract you [another] extraction.
Quran 71:18 — Surah Nuh
This is verse 18 of 28 in Surah Nuh (نوح), meaning “Noah”. It is a Meccan surah — revealed in Makkah before the Hijrah. This verse is located in Juz 29 (Part 29) of the Quran.

وَجَعَلَ ٱلْقَمَرَ فِيهِنَّ نُورًۭا وَجَعَلَ ٱلشَّمْسَ سِرَاجًۭا
And made the moon therein a [reflected] light and made the sun a burning lamp?
وَٱللَّهُ أَنۢبَتَكُم مِّنَ ٱلْأَرْضِ نَبَاتًۭا
And Allah has caused you to grow from the earth a [progressive] growth.
ثُمَّ يُعِيدُكُمْ فِيهَا وَيُخْرِجُكُمْ إِخْرَاجًۭا
Then He will return you into it and extract you [another] extraction.
وَٱللَّهُ جَعَلَ لَكُمُ ٱلْأَرْضَ بِسَاطًۭا
And Allah has made for you the earth an expanse
لِّتَسْلُكُوا۟ مِنْهَا سُبُلًۭا فِجَاجًۭا
That you may follow therein roads of passage.' "
